Transaction 784c72598ac9b89b0333a19b15f33f72eee3eb3d1c953a6ad663c2f1df94952b
1 Input
1 Output
-
784c72598ac9b89b0333a19b15f33f72eee3eb3d1c953a6ad663c2f1df94952b:0
- value
- 535336
- script pubkey
- OP_0 OP_PUSHBYTES_20 e00a64ffd56301b6170a0f1d14f02df0e78a53cc
- address
- bc1quq9xfl74vvqmv9c2puw3fupd7rnc557v0lu4x7